About This Program
The Avionics Maintenance Technology/Technician certificate program at Pittsburgh Institute of Aeronautics is offered by this private nonprofit institution located in West Mifflin, PA. The certificate, typically requiring two to four years to complete, falls within the avionics and aircraft maintenance technology field (CIP 47.0609) and trains students in the inspection, testing, and repair of aircraft electronic systems, including navigation, communication, and autopilot equipment.
Pittsburgh Institute of Aeronautics also offers an Aeronautical/Aerospace Engineering Technology/Technician certificate at the same credential level. Students in the avionics program can expect hands-on technical training aligned with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) standards, preparing graduates to pursue FAA certification and careers in commercial aviation, military aviation support, and aircraft maintenance organizations.
